AYD 9104503 Tie Rod End

AYD 9104503 Tie Rod End

Fitting Position : Front Axle Left
Post Buying Request Connecting Buyers Width China Suppliers

OEM Vehicles

  • MAZDAG26A32290
  • MAZDAGJ6E32290
  • MAZDAGJ6E32290A
  • MAZDAMDES2361

Similar Products

GL-10228

OPTIMAL GL-10228 Tie Rod End

RO177239

DEPA RO177239 Tie Rod End

0283592

OCAP 0283592 Tie Rod End

42-00405

TALOSA 42-00405 Tie Rod End

L23117

MONROE L23117 Tie Rod End

AL-ES-1434

MOOG AL-ES-1434 Tie Rod End

18.30.720

STARLINE 18.30.720 Tie Rod End

8500 24080

TRISCAN 8500 24080 Tie Rod End

51-01181A-SX

STELLOX 51-01181A-SX Tie Rod End

230792

A.B.S. 230792 Tie Rod End

25511

VEMA 25511 Tie Rod End

6102003

FORMPART 6102003 Tie Rod End